Junior Seau
Junior Seau
NFL legend and former linebacker Junior Seau, 43, was found dead in his California home back in 2012.
Police say he shot himself in the chest.
Later, the coroner found that
Junior Seau
Junior suffered from CTE--chronic traumatic encephalopathy--a neurodegenerative disease that can lead to dementia, memory loss and depression.As many of us know, CTE is common among NFL players and athletes
Junior Seau
who get hit in the head a lot while playing.Chester Bennington
